Construction begins on the East Boston electrical substation

Eight years after Eversource first proposed building an electrical substation in the Eagle Hill neighborhood of East Boston, the utility is finally breaking ground on the $103 million project.

In East Boston, 'mitigation' for a controversial project may cost residents

When the state approved Eversource's electrical substation in East Boston, it did so with an unusual caveat: It said the company had to do something extra to benefit the community. But, as it turns out, the community may end up helping to pay for those benefits.
